Why Rose Hall Great House works especially well after dark

Rose Hall is the kind of place where day tours can feel like you are sightseeing a big mansion. At night, the setting does half the job for you. The tour is designed as an evening experience with candle-lit storytelling, so you get that slow build of mystery as you move through the house.

The heart of the experience is Annie Palmer, the woman tied to the estate’s most famous legend. You hear how she married into the family and became known as the White Witch after several of her husbands died, with ghost stories that people say still linger in the house. It is not just spooky theater. It is a story told alongside the layout, the rooms, and the fine details that make the estate feel real.

I also like the tone: you get chills, but you are not left with vague myths. You come away with a sense of who owned the place and how the mansion’s restoration brings the 18th-century setting back to life.

What you actually see: restored Georgian mansion details and 18th-century décor

Rose Hall Haunted Great House Night Tour from Montego Bay - What you actually see: restored Georgian mansion details and 18th-century décor
One of the best parts of Rose Hall is that it is not all legend. The house has been expertly restored, and you get to look at the results. Expect Georgian-style architecture and a strong focus on 18th-century décor and antiques.

The tour highlights fine furnishings, and the woodwork gets special attention. Accounts of the experience include comments about how beautiful the woodwork is, which tells me the guide likely points out features you could miss if you were just walking around on your own.

This is where the tour delivers real value. A haunted-house experience can sometimes feel like you are paying for fear. Here, you are paying to experience the estate as a historical property, with the haunting legend used to connect the rooms together.
